A roof can look fine from the driveway while quietly failing underneath the surface. Curling or missing shingles, dark streaks on ceilings, and granules collecting in the gutters are all warning signs that moisture may already be working its way into your home. On mountain properties, heavy snow loads, freeze-thaw cycles, and strong winds can loosen flashing or separate metal panels long before an obvious leak shows up inside.
Storm damage is another common issue we see throughout North Georgia, southeast Tennessee, and western North Carolina. Hail can bruise shingles without punching a visible hole, and straight-line winds can lift roofing material just enough to let water in during the next rainfall. Left unchecked, these small issues lead to rotted decking, ruined insulation, and mold growth that costs far more to fix than the roof itself.
If you're considering buying a mountain property, an aging roof can also hide costly surprises. A pre-purchase roof inspection gives you an honest picture of the roof's remaining lifespan and any repairs worth negotiating before you close.
